Abstract:
Objective To explore the clinical characteristics of autoimmune encephalitis (AE) and the related factors of social frailty. Methods A total of 412 patients with AE admitted to the hospital between January 2020 and August 2025 were collected as research subjects. According to the occurrence status of social frailty, the above patients were classified into social frailty group (n=166) and control group (n=246). The clinical data of patients were analyzed, Multivariate logistic regression analysis was used to analyze the related factors of social frailty in patients with AE.. Results Among the 412 patients, 166 cases (40.29%) had social frailty and 246 cases (59.71%) did not have social frailty. The proportions of age≥40 years old, language disorder, epileptic seizure, acute onset and abnormal cranial magnetic resonance imaging (MRI) in the social frailty group were higher than those in the control group (Multivariate logistic regression analysis was used to analyze the related factors of social frailty in patients with AE.P<0.05). Age≥40 years old, language disorder, acute onset, Abnormal cranial magnetic resonance imaging is a related factor for the occurrence of social frailty in patients with AE (P<0.05). The area under the curve of the logistic regression model for prediction was 0.851, suggesting that the model had good predictive value. Conclusion Age, language disorder, epileptic seizure, acute onset and cranial MRI abnormality are important risk factors of social frailty in patients with AE. The prediction model based on these factors exhibits good clinical application value.
